On Thu, Feb 02, 2006 at 09:41:37AM +0100, Pawe? Sikora wrote:

> > I suggest we should use a sizet type for params like *stride > > to avoid (on x86-64) unneeded 32<->64 conversions. > > no, sizet is unsigned, stride must be signed!

Right, I think offt from sys/types.h is a good candidate. It's signed, on x86-32 has 32 bits, on x86-64 has 64 bits.

NO!

-- Data Type: off_t This is an arithmetic data type used to represent file sizes. In the GNU system, this is equivalent to fpos_t' or long int'.

 If the source is compiled with `_FILE_OFFSET_BITS == 64' this type
 is transparently replaced by `off64_t'.
